In many places, the convention is to pass an existing ssadef name ptr
when construction/initializing a new nir_ssa_def. But that goes badly
(as noticed by garbage in nir_print output) when the original string
gets freed.
Just use ralloc_strdup() instead, and add ralloc_free() in the two
places that would care (not that the strings wouldn't eventually get
freed anyways).
Also fixup the nir_search code which was directly setting ssadef->name
to use the parent instruction as memctx.
